Clonal Hematopoiesis Linked to Increased Risk of Venous Thromboembolism
Research from the University of Alabama Birmingham has revealed a significant association between clonal hematopoiesis and the risk of venous thromboembolism (VTE) in patients who have undergone autologous peripheral blood stem cell transplantation for lymphoma. According to the study, patients with clonal hematopoiesis were found to have a higher risk of VTE compared to those without the condition.
Key Takeaways:
- The study included 557 patients with lymphoma who had survived 2 or more years after receiving autologous peripheral blood stem cell transplantation between 1999 and 2014.
- Clonal hematopoiesis was detected in 36.1% of patients, and the 8-year cumulative incidence of VTE was 8.2% among those with clonal hematopoiesis, compared to 3.6% among patients without clonal hematopoiesis.
- The presence of PPM1D mutation (hazard ratio = 4.12, 95% CI = 1.55 to 10.92) or TP53 mutation (hazard ratio = 5.31, 95% CI = 1.54 to 18.35) was associated with VTE risk in adjusted analysis.
- The study was funded by the National Institutes of Health (NIH) - USA.
- Additional findings suggested that patients with clonal hematopoiesis were at increased risk of VTE, regardless of the presence of PPM1D or TP53 mutations.
